云計算:建立在東方哲學(xué)思想之上的技術(shù)
盡管當前對云計算的定義有多種版本,但是有一點(diǎn)是基本統一的,就是云計算的出現是為了解決客戶(hù)更加復雜的需求服務(wù)。
一、云計算的定義
中國電子學(xué)會(huì )云計算專(zhuān)家委員會(huì )委員趙文銀通過(guò)和哲學(xué)、東方文化、數學(xué)、軟件開(kāi)發(fā)以及云計算研究等不同領(lǐng)域的專(zhuān)家學(xué)者進(jìn)行交流討論,并在實(shí)踐應用的基礎上,對云計算做出了全新的定義。
云計算是以應用為目的,通過(guò)互聯(lián)網(wǎng)將必要的大量硬件和軟件按照一定的結構體系連接起來(lái),并隨應用需求的變化不斷調整結構體系建立的一個(gè)內耗最小,功效最大的虛擬資源服務(wù)中心。
從這個(gè)定義可以看出,云計算有五個(gè)關(guān)鍵詞,“應用”,“硬件”,“軟件”,“結構”,“結構的連接形式”。這5個(gè)詞吐露出另外一個(gè)含義,云計算是一個(gè)方法,本身不是技術(shù)。那么技術(shù)在哪里?在“硬件”里,在“軟件”里,而硬件和軟件屬于傳統的技術(shù)。
同時(shí)這個(gè)定義里面明確地表示云計算具有“智慧”。從這個(gè)角度,就可以理解當IBM提出“智慧地球”概念后,就得到了奧巴馬的積極回應,并把“智慧地球”上升到美國的國家戰略。
物聯(lián)網(wǎng)將進(jìn)一步推動(dòng)云計算的發(fā)展,物聯(lián)網(wǎng)的關(guān)鍵難點(diǎn)在于物理設備的定位管理和信息的處理,這屬于云計算要解決的問(wèn)題。上面定義中的硬件,也包括了物聯(lián)網(wǎng)里的設備,比如把感應器嵌入和裝備到電網(wǎng)、鐵路、橋梁、隧道、公路、建筑、供水系統、大壩、油氣管道等各種物體中,并且被普遍連接。
云計算將對人類(lèi)社會(huì )產(chǎn)生重大影響:
1、云計算將導致人們的思維方式發(fā)生重大改變。人們將學(xué)會(huì )站在整體的角度來(lái)處理問(wèn)題,用和諧平衡的思想來(lái)處理系統里局部之間的關(guān)系。
2、云計算將導致軟件行業(yè)的最終消亡。隨著(zhù)云計算應用的發(fā)展,軟件開(kāi)發(fā)會(huì )如人們現在用提供的Word等工具編輯文字一樣,用戶(hù)將自己編制所需要的軟件程序,為用戶(hù)專(zhuān)業(yè)編程的軟件行業(yè)會(huì )逐步消亡。
3、云計算將促使全球資源迅速集中。各種資源通過(guò)技術(shù)手段按照市場(chǎng)規則將被分類(lèi)集中,這種集中使得資源的使用效率達到最大化,同時(shí)資源的分配在有效監控下做到了盡可能的公平。
二、如何理解云計算
云計算是互聯(lián)網(wǎng)之后的發(fā)展方向,這個(gè)觀(guān)點(diǎn)目前得到了大多數人的認同,但是對云計算本身的定義,以及云計算到底什么時(shí)候真正使用,人們的觀(guān)念差別就很大了。
按照上面的云計算定義,云計算是東方哲學(xué)和西方科學(xué)結合的產(chǎn)物。比如結構體系的調整可以影響系統的結果,屬于東方哲學(xué)思維方式,云計算的成員數量達到一定的程度的時(shí)候,系統會(huì )發(fā)生質(zhì)的變化,這在西方科學(xué)里是不可理解的。比如建立全球大氣圈云計算系統,無(wú)數個(gè)局部區域的計算系統開(kāi)始運行,但是最終的結果不是這些局部結果的簡(jiǎn)單迭加,而是得到一個(gè)全新的結果,而這種結果是不能通過(guò)超級計算機進(jìn)行簡(jiǎn)單的模擬來(lái)到,只能采用云計算方式通過(guò)無(wú)數臺計算機經(jīng)過(guò)不斷地動(dòng)態(tài)平衡后獲得。這種混沌效應屬于東方哲學(xué)(或者東方科學(xué))的范圍,但是局部的計算分析仍然屬于西方科學(xué)領(lǐng)域,比如云計算里的硬件和軟件的實(shí)現技術(shù),屬于傳統的技術(shù)。
然而由于云計算的特殊應用需求,傳統的技術(shù)可能需要發(fā)生重大的革命性變化。比如軟件危機,云計算是不允許存在軟件危機的,所以必須有革命性的軟件開(kāi)發(fā)技術(shù)出現,否則真正的云計算體系是無(wú)法運行的。而北京乾坤化物數字技術(shù)有限公司研究開(kāi)發(fā)的FO軟件開(kāi)發(fā)方法基本上已經(jīng)解決了軟件危機問(wèn)題。
可以從以下幾個(gè)方面來(lái)理解云計算。
1、云計算本身不是技術(shù),而是一種方法論,是一種思維觀(guān)念的改變。云計算的組成成員,無(wú)論是硬件或是軟件,仍然屬于傳統技術(shù)的范圍。
2、云計算基本上是傳統技術(shù)的集成。但是為了實(shí)現云計算的應用目的,必將引發(fā)新一輪傳統技術(shù)的革命,并不是新技術(shù)的誕生。比如FO軟件開(kāi)發(fā)方法解決了軟件危機難題,但是這項技術(shù)屬于軟件開(kāi)發(fā)領(lǐng)域的技術(shù)革命,并不是一個(gè)新的領(lǐng)域。
3、構體系是云計算和傳統計算的最大區別。結構體系的調整會(huì )影響云計算系統的內耗和功效。傳統計算只是簡(jiǎn)單的把成員集中起來(lái),結構體系的改變對云計算系統不產(chǎn)生影響。比如亞馬遜的彈性云,并不會(huì )因為某個(gè)軟件系統的位置變化而使得整個(gè)體系的內耗和功效發(fā)生改變。
4、云計算是一個(gè)采用多維方式進(jìn)行管理的“多系統多用戶(hù)”的系統,云里的數據必須是連通的。郵件系統是一個(gè)系統多個(gè)用戶(hù)。Saas是按照一個(gè)維分布的“多系統多用戶(hù)”系統,不同系統之間的數據是孤立存在的。
5、云計算的數據是按照其物理唯一性進(jìn)行關(guān)聯(lián)的,比如地名屬性對任何一條信息來(lái)說(shuō),具有物理唯一性,當一條柑橘信息屬于三家田村的時(shí)候,這條信息也就唯一地屬于懷化市。
6、云計算采用“云中云(Cloud of Cloud)”的方式完成復雜“云”的建立。
7、計算最終應該提供“自助廚房”式的服務(wù),而不是“自助餐”式的服務(wù)?!白灾汀笔侵杆械某善范家呀?jīng)做好,用戶(hù)只能被動(dòng)的使用?!白灾鷱N房”是指提供了各種原料以及使用方法,用戶(hù)可以根據自己的口味制作成品。
8、應用軟件系統的虛擬化。采用虛擬化技術(shù),可以把一個(gè)應用系統按照地域和分類(lèi)細分的要求虛擬為獨立運行的海量系統。比如“鴻蒙網(wǎng)”、“云計算果業(yè)數據服務(wù)應用平臺”,采用虛擬化方式構建了從全國、省、市、縣、鄉鎮、村的獨立平臺,每個(gè)村擁有一個(gè)完整的獨立系統。形成了一個(gè)規模龐大的系統集群。
三、結束語(yǔ)
從2007年開(kāi)始,云計算以不可思議的速度“火”了起來(lái),成為企業(yè)界、學(xué)術(shù)界、政府或者個(gè)人熱議的話(huà)題。但是目前國際上對云計算并沒(méi)有一個(gè)統一的定義,從網(wǎng)上可以搜索到很多不同版本的云計算定義,而且反對的人認為云計算只不過(guò)是炒作,因為其使用的是目前已經(jīng)成熟的技術(shù)。
實(shí)際上,無(wú)論是贊成云計算的人給出的云計算的不同定義,或者是反對的觀(guān)點(diǎn),都是正確的。這可能也是云計算如此熱鬧的原因之一吧。作為最早提出云計算的人,谷歌“云”計劃負責人比希利亞早期在接受獨家專(zhuān)訪(fǎng)時(shí)說(shuō),“云計算”不是新概念,也不是任何一個(gè)人或一家公司的想法,而是整個(gè)行業(yè)思維方法的轉變。
目前只所以沒(méi)有統一的云計算定義,是因為大家基本上是通過(guò)現象給出的定義,而沒(méi)有從云計算的本質(zhì)上來(lái)進(jìn)行定義。從哲學(xué)上來(lái)講,本質(zhì)具有唯一性,而現象可以具有多樣性。中國有個(gè)成語(yǔ),叫盲人摸象,你不能說(shuō)哪個(gè)人的觀(guān)點(diǎn)是錯誤的,因為他們的描述都對。
云計算是一種思維方式的改變,是方法論,而不是技術(shù),這就是云計算的本質(zhì)。實(shí)現云計算所采用的技術(shù)以及具體的應用商業(yè)模式,這些是現象。
或許我們可以從人工生命理論的創(chuàng )立者蘭頓對生命的表述中得到啟發(fā),“生命的本質(zhì)不在于具體的物質(zhì),而在物質(zhì)的組織形式?!痹谶@里,組織形式是生命的本質(zhì),而物質(zhì)是生命的現象。
物聯(lián)網(wǎng)也是云計算的一種應用模式,在上面所定義的云計算中,硬件也包括了物聯(lián)網(wǎng)里的感應設備。
物聯(lián)網(wǎng)相關(guān)文章:物聯(lián)網(wǎng)是什么
評論